Requirements
  • 5+ years experience working on complex web applications built with React and Typescript
  • Proven track record as a lead developer
Responsibilities
  • You'll ship. You'll be working on scaling and enhancing our web platform, our flagship product. This involves overseeing the libraries we use, managing the component/design system architecture, and building the most robust testable features.
  • You'll be an owner. You'll work with EPD (engineering/product/design) leads team to help shape the roadmap. You’ll also be responsible for writing technical documentation, setting up infrastructure, and organizing engineering tasks.
  • You'll balance the short and long term. While knowing the importance of shipping quickly you also know how to craft thoughtful long-term technical strategy. You know when to address tech debt and when to improve infrastructure and processes (testing, code reviews, CI/CD).
  • You’ll make the engineering team more effective. You’ll help us implement better processes, refine our interview process, and help define our engineering culture.
  • You'll help build the team. The first 10 members of a engineering team dictate the next 100. You'll help interview and recruit more talented engineers.
  • You'll learn about startups. Aside from your core work, you'll have the opportunity to get involved in other areas - marketing, growth, ops, etc.

Copilot provides a client portal designed specifically for service businesses, such as accounting firms, eCommerce companies, law firms, and startups. The platform includes features like secure messaging, invoicing, document sharing, contract management, data collection forms, and customer support helpdesk. By consolidating these tools into a single, user-friendly interface, Copilot helps businesses streamline their operations and enhance client experiences, ultimately saving time and resources. Unlike many competitors, Copilot focuses on the unique needs of service-oriented businesses, making it easier for them to manage client interactions and workflows. The company's goal is to improve business efficiency and client satisfaction through its subscription-based software-as-a-service model.
